Main Street Originates $196.2 Million in Q2 New, Increased Private Loan Commitments
Jul 10, 2025 5:31 AM

08:02 AM EDT, 07/10/2025 (MT Newswires) -- Main Street Capital ( MAIN ) said Thursday it originated $196.2 million in new or increased private loan commitments in Q2.

The company also said it funded $188.6 million in total investments across its private loan portfolio during the period.

Key transactions included loans and credit facilities to a power systems provider, a telecom services firm, and a plastics manufacturer, the company said.

As of June 30, Main Street said its private loan portfolio included total investments at cost of about $2 billion across 87 companies.

First lien debt made up 94.7% of the portfolio, with the remainder in equity or other securities, Main Street added.
